    Decatur Bulldogs LAX Looks to Defend Title in Coming Season

    Decatur Metro | February 22, 2013

    Print

    Don writes in…

    We open up next Tuesday vs MLK. We return 22 players from last year’s team that advanced to the state semi-finals. We are looking to defend our Area A title and expect stiff competition from St. Pius and Marist again this year.

    Schedule highlights include road trips to Florida and Tennessee to face out-of-state powerhouses Creekside (Jacksonville) and McCallie (Chattanooga). Our captains are seniors Simeon Johnson, Nathan Wilinski, Ben Rigger and Branford Frison.  Wes Hatfield returns as Head Coach.
